Loading... Please wait...Dyson Motorhead vacuums are designed to clean homes with a mixture of carpet and bare floor. The term Motorhead refers to the inclusion of an electric power nozzle for cleaning carpets with a rotating brush. This vacuum cleaner is now ready to pick up pet hair, dust, lint and many other forms of dirt that stick to carpets. The power nozzle is very aggressive and is not recommended for delicate or looped carpet. We suggest turning the brush off for delicate carpet. For bare floor Dyson includes a 12" floor brush that is gentle enough for the finest hardwood. For convenience, you will find a dusting brush, crevice tool and upholstery tool that store on board the vacuum. The bagless easy empty dirt container dumps out with the push of a button, much easier than the previous DC20 and DC21. The same Root Cyclone technology is what separates the dirt from the air which allows for cleaner air and an easy clean filter.
The Dyson Animal Vacuum comes with the Bonus Mini Turbo Brush, Stiff Bristle Brush and Flexible Crevice Tool. These extra tools are great for cleaning tough ground in dirt and those hard to reach places. The Mini Turbine Head is an air powered agitator that is small enough to clean stairs and upholstery. The Stiff Bristle Brush is great for loosening dry, ground in dirt and the Flexi Crevice tool will bend and twist to reach in areas you never thought possible. These tools are also a great way to clean cars and other vehicles.
